We were able to drive up the wellsite road so this shortened our trip a few kilometers. The plan was followed which was to hike up Threepoint Creek and then up Muskeg Creek to a shortcut trail up to the Hogsback. The trail section up Muskeg Creek seemed quite scenic until we topped out above Threepoint Creek. Here the scene was quite spectacular.
A lunch was taken here and then we continued along the deep canyon of Threepoint Creek. There is a second section lower on the creek which is also quite spectacular.
From here a sharp ridge was followed back down to a creek crossing where the canyon basically disappeared.
For added adventure the northside trail was taken back to another wellsite road which was followed to a bridge crossing and then back to the vehicle.
